#textContent{    font-size: 12px;	margin-top: 0px;	margin-left: 0px;	margin-right: 0px;}#faqContent{  font-size: 12px;  float: left;  padding: 0px;  margin: 0px;}#faqContent h2{    font-size: 16px;	margin: 0px;}#faqContent h3{    font-size: 12px;	font-weight: bold;	margin: 0px;	margin-top: 30px;	margin-bottom: 10px;}.blocGreyHeader{	width: 700px;	height: 15px;	background: url(/i/blocGreyHeader.png) no-repeat;}.blocGreyMiddle{	width: 700px;    background: #e4e5e7;	padding-left: 20px;	padding-right: 20px;	background: url(/i/blocGreyMiddle.png) repeat-y;}.blocGreyFooter{	width: 700px;	height: 14px;	background: url(/i/blocGreyFooter.png) no-repeat;}.blocEmptyHeader{	width: 700px;	height: 9px;	background: url(/i/blocEmptyHeader.png) no-repeat;}.blocEmptyMiddle{	width: 670px;    background: #ffffff;	padding-left: 20px;	padding-right: 20px;	padding-top: 10px;	padding-bottom: 10px;	background: url(/i/blocEmptyMiddle.png) repeat-y;}.blocEmptyFooter{	width: 700px;	height: 9px;	background: url(/i/blocEmptyFooter.png) no-repeat;}#newsContent{   float: left;  padding: 0px;  margin: 0px; }#news{   margin-bottom: 30px;   padding: 0px;}#news h2{     font-size: 16px;	margin: 0px;	margin-bottom: 15px;}.date{	color :#888888;	font-size : 12px;	font-weight: light;	padding : 0px;}#a#{ #  text-decoration: none;#  color: #8DB468;#}#a:hover#{ #  color: #b46868;#}#h2#{ #  font-size: 130%;#  color: #333333;#}#span#{#  font-size: 12px;#  margin-top: 20px;#  color: #000000;#}p.posted{	clear: both;	color: #53657D;	font-size: 12px;	border-top: 1px dotted #999999;	text-align: left;	font-weight: bold;	font-style: normal;	margin-bottom: 0px;	line-height: normal;	padding: 3px;}div.centrer_design {position:relative;width:904px;height:100%;margin:0 auto; }#productContent { float: left; width:100%; margin:0px; background: #ffffff;  font-size: 14px; }#productContent h1 { font-size: 16px;  margin:0px; color: #666666; }#productContent h2 { font-size: 16px; text-align:center; margin:0px ; margin-top:5px;margin-bottom:5px; color: #333333; }#productContent p { font-size: 11px; font-weight: normal; text-align:left; margin:0px; }.blocGreyMiddle { width: 880px; background: #e4e5e7; padding-left: 20px; padding-right: 20px; background: url(../images/blocGreyMiddle.png) repeat-y; font-size: 12px; color: #333333; font-weight: normal; text-align: center;}#bottomContent { float: left; width:100%; margin-bottom: 20px;background: #ffffff; }#bottomContent h2 { font-size: 13px; text-align: center; height:25px;}#bloc_3_1 { float: left; width: 170px; margin-left: 10px; padding-top: 20px; }#bloc_3_2 { float: left; width: 170px; margin-left: 15px; padding-top: 20px; }.blocGame { width: 170px; font-size: 11px; }#blocMiniGameMain { float: left; font-size: 12px; color: black; list-style: none; padding-top: 10px; height: 130px; }
